Specifications
| Type | Description |
|---|---|
| Part Number | XL-3535RGBC-WS2812B-12V |
| Manufacturer | XINGLIGHT |
| Product Type | SMD LED |
| Category | LED |
| Inferred Category | LED |
| Component Type | LED |
| Package / Case | 3535 SMD, 3.5 x 3.5 x 1.95 mm |
| Outline Dimensions | 3.5 x 3.5 x 1.95 mm; L/W/H |
| Luminous Color | RGB; transparent colloid |
| Moisture Sensitivity Level | MSL 5; stated as 5 levels |
| Supply Voltage | 10.8-13.2 V; absolute maximum rating, Ta=25°C |
| Logic Input Voltage | -0.5 to VDD+0.5 V; absolute maximum rating, Ta=25°C |
| RGB Output Port Withstand Voltage | 10 V; absolute maximum rating, Ta=25°C |
| Operating Temperature | -40 to +85 °C; absolute maximum rating |
| Storage Temperature | -40 to +85 °C; absolute maximum rating |
| Reflow Soldering Temperature | 260 °C for 6 s; absolute maximum rating |
| ESD Sensitivity | 2000 V HBM; absolute maximum rating |
| Red Luminous Intensity | 100-250 mcd; IF=9 mA, Ta=25°C |
| Green Luminous Intensity | 400-700 mcd; IF=9 mA, Ta=25°C |
| Blue Luminous Intensity | 80-180 mcd; IF=9 mA, Ta=25°C |
| Red Dominant Wavelength | 620-630 nm; IF=9 mA, Ta=25°C |
| Green Dominant Wavelength | 515-530 nm; IF=9 mA, Ta=25°C |
| Blue Dominant Wavelength | 460-475 nm; IF=9 mA, Ta=25°C |
| Red Peak Wavelength | 625 nm typ; Ta=25°C |
| Green Peak Wavelength | 525 nm typ; Ta=25°C |
| Blue Peak Wavelength | 465 nm typ; Ta=25°C |
| Half Intensity Viewing Angle | 120 deg typ; 2θ1/2, Ta=25°C |
| Operating Current | 2.5 mA typ; Ta=25°C |
| R/G/B Drive Current | 9 mA typ; Ta=25°C |
| DI High Level Input Voltage | 3.5 V min; Ta=25°C |
| DI Low Level Input Voltage | 1.0 V max; Ta=25°C |
| Data Transfer Speed | 800 kHz typ; Ta=-40 to +85°C |
| RGB Port PWM Frequency | 4.0 kHz typ; Ta=-40 to +85°C |
| Data Forward Transmission Delay tPLH | 0.21 us typ; DI to DO signal delay, DO load to ground 30 pF |
| Data Forward Transmission Delay tPHL | 0.21 us typ; DI to DO signal delay, DO load to ground 30 pF |
| DO Level Transition Time tTLH | 0.018 us typ; DO port load to ground 30 pF |
| DO Level Transition Time tTHL | 0.018 us typ; DO port load to ground 30 pF |
| RGB Port Rise Time | 0.15 us typ; ILED=9 mA |
| RGB Port Fall Time | 0.40 us typ; ILED=9 mA |
| Data Structure | 24 bit; high order first, GRB order |
| Input 0 Code High Level Time | 0.25 us typ; signal transmission definition |
| Input 1 Code High Level Time | 0.58 us min, 0.85 us typ, 1.0 us max; signal transmission definition |
| Input 0 Code Low Level Time | 1.0 us typ; signal transmission definition |
| Input 1 Code Low Level Time | 0.4 us typ; signal transmission definition |
| 0/1 Code Cycle Time | 1.2 us min, 1.25 us typ; signal transmission definition |
| Reset Code Low Level Time | 80 us min; signal transmission definition |
| Controller 0 Code Requirement | high level time <0.47 us; controller transmitted data |
| Controller 1 Code Requirement | high level time >0.58 us; controller transmitted data |
| Life Test | 1000 h, 22 samples, 0 failures; Ta=25°C ±5°C, IF=9 mA, JIS7021:B4 |
| High Temperature Storage Test | 1000 h, 22 samples, 0 failures; Ta=85°C ±5°C, JIS7021:B10, MIL-STD-202:210A, MIL-STD-750:2031 |
| Low Temperature Storage Test | 1000 h, 22 samples, 0 failures; Ta=-35°C ±5°C, JIS7021:B12 |
| High Temperature High Humidity Test | 1000 h, 22 samples, 0 failures; Ta=85°C ±5°C, RH=85%, JIS7021:B11, MIL-STD-202:103D |
| Cold/Heat Strike Test | 100 cycles, 22 samples, 0 failures; -10°C ±15°C to 100°C ±15°C, 30 min/5 min/5 min timing, MIL-STD-202:107D, MIL-STD-750:1026 |
| Cold and Heat Cycle Test | 100 cycles, 22 samples, 0 failures; -35°C to 25°C to 85°C to -35°C, JIS7021:A3, MIL-STD-202:107D, MIL-STD-705:105E |
| Reliability Judging Criterion Forward Voltage | max initial data x 1.1; IF=9 mA |
| Reliability Judging Criterion Reverse Current | 1 uA max; VR=5 V |
| Reliability Judging Criterion Luminous Intensity | min initial data x 0.7; IF=9 mA |
| Dimension Tolerance | ±0.25 mm; unless otherwise noted |
| Pin 1 Function | VDD, internal IC power positive and RGB positive |
| Pin 2 Function | DO, display data cascade output |
| Pin 3 Function | GND, signal ground and power ground |
| Pin 4 Function | DI, display data input |
| Hand Soldering Iron Power | <30 W recommended; repair/rework only |
| Hand Soldering Temperature | <300 °C; each terminal once only |
| Hand Soldering Duration | <3 s; per terminal, one time only |
| Reflow Soldering Count | maximum 2 times; secondary reflow interval within 8 h |
| Recommended Maximum Welding Temperature | 240 ±5 °C for 6 s; product recommended maximum welding temperature |
| Cleaning Condition | under 30°C for 3 min or under 50°C for 30 s; alcohol solvent after soldering |
| Ultrasonic Cleaning Power | ≤300 W generally; pretest required |
| Unopened Package Shelf Life | 3 months; sealed moisture-proof anti-static bag with desiccant |
| Pre-Opening Storage Condition | ≤30°C, ≤60% RH; before opening package |
| Post-Opening Storage Condition | ≤30°C, ≤40% RH, solder within 24 h; after opening package |
| Recommended Workshop Condition | ≤30°C, ≤60% RH; operation environment |
| Baking Condition | 60 ±5 °C for 24 h; if desiccant/packaging failed or storage time exceeded |
| Signal Protection Resistor Range | 20 Ω to 2 kΩ; series resistors R1/R2 at signal input/output terminals |
| Recommended Signal Protection Resistor | about 500 Ω; typical recommendation, actual value depends on use |

Product Overview
Electrical operation is defined around a 10.8-13.2 V supply rating, 2.5 mA typical operating current, and 9 mA typical R/G/B drive current. The DI input thresholds are 3.5 V minimum for high level and 1.0 V maximum for low level, while data transfer speed is 800 kHz typical across -40 to +85 °C. Timing details include 1.25 us typical code cycle time and an 80 us minimum reset low time.
Optical data includes 100-250 mcd red, 400-700 mcd green, and 80-180 mcd blue luminous intensity at IF=9 mA and Ta=25°C. Assembly guidance includes MSL 5 handling, 260°C for 6 s absolute reflow rating, recommended 240 ±5°C for 6 s welding temperature, and a maximum of two reflow cycles. FAQ
What package is used for XL-3535RGBC-WS2812B-12V?
XL-3535RGBC-WS2812B-12V uses a 3535 SMD package with outline dimensions of 3.5 x 3.5 x 1.95 mm. The datasheet also lists a general dimension tolerance of ±0.25 mm unless otherwise noted.
What data format does this addressable RGB LED use?
The device uses a 24-bit data structure, transmitted high order first in GRB order. The typical data transfer speed is 800 kHz, and the reset code requires a low-level time of at least 80 us.
What are the main optical ratings at 9 mA?
At IF=9 mA and Ta=25°C, luminous intensity is 100-250 mcd red, 400-700 mcd green, and 80-180 mcd blue. Dominant wavelength ranges are 620-630 nm red, 515-530 nm green, and 460-475 nm blue.
What soldering limits are specified for assembly?
The absolute maximum reflow soldering temperature is 260°C for 6 s. The recommended maximum welding temperature is 240 ±5°C for 6 s, and the datasheet limits reflow soldering to a maximum of two times.
How should opened packages be stored before soldering?
After opening, storage should be at ≤30°C and ≤40% RH, with soldering completed within 24 h. If packaging or desiccant has failed or storage time is exceeded, the baking condition is 60 ±5°C for 24 h.
